While Blake’s psychopathic speech may not exactly be the kind of model language found in “How to Win Friends and Influence People,” it certainly has a familiar ring to security practitioners. So often, what we do is reactionary: we experience a data breach, or a disgruntled employee, or a natural disaster that leaves our systems and information compromised … and only then do we attempt to retroactively fix the root cause of the problem.
However, that’s often not for a lack of trying; for all of the budgetary restrictions, seeming lack of interest by executive management, employees who are uneducated about security, and other issues, often the real reason CISOs, security analysts and other practitioners in our industry fall short is due not to a failure to put security controls in place, but a failure in how to measure their effectiveness. For security programs, metrics are everything. We know there is no such thing as 100% secure, so we need to make every dollar, every technology and every person count. Simply saying, “we installed a firewall, an IPS, antivirus, and email filter, so we’re good…” is no longer a sufficient way to measure our success in information security.
So what are the information security metrics we should be looking at? While that will ultimately depend on the specifics of the organization, here are some high-level, quantifiable metrics that we should be evaluating within the networks, systems and data that we manage:
- Risk Tolerance. A risk-based approach to security is by far the most effective way of figuring out what your organization owns, what all of it is worth, and what threats exist to steal or destroy it. But one key question that’s often overlooked in risk assessments is “what level of risk are we willing to accept?” Since there’s no such thing as 100% secure, there will always be residual risk. Quantifying that residual risk, explaining what it means to stakeholders, and re-evaluating it periodically is critical to understanding the overall level of risk posture in the enterprise. It also doesn’t hurt to get written signoff from senior management to ensure that they accept that the risk is critical to understanding; in the event that something goes wrong, fixing it needs to be a collaborative effort, not a blame-game.
- Threats Detected Over Time. If you’re like most organizations, you’ve got lots of security tools telling you about threats that they’ve identified: malware, externally-launched attacks, spam and a host of other threats can be detected using signature-based technologies. Bringing the data from all of those tools together into a single console and mapping them out (for example, by using a SIEM) is a great way of getting the big picture of threats. A massive increase in external attacks or spam, for example, might indicate that your organization is being singled-out. Of course, not every threat comes with a nice, neat signature – APTs, insider threats, and others may not have an easy red flag. For that reason, it’s critical to be able to measure not just signature-based threats that have been detected, but also general abnormalities that are occurring across the environment: the user who’s opening or copying a much larger number of files than normal; the abnormal network protocols and destination IP’s that a workstation is communicating with on the network; the database server that’s suddenly going from 10% CPU utilization to 80%. All of these things can be indicators of a potential threat, regardless of whether they trigger a signature-based alert or not.
- Prescriptive Configuration Baselines. Unpatched and misconfigured systems are the low-hanging fruit of attacks. The more assets you have – servers, workstations, laptops, firewalls, routers, etc. – the bigger the potential likelihood that you have a hole somewhere that will let a smart attacker or piece of malware through your network. Measuring your assets against prescriptive configuration baselines are an effective way of ensuring that risks from this common attack vector are minimized. Fortunately, these baselines come from a broad range of sources: vendor security recommendations, publicly-available guidance like CIS benchmarks and DISA STIGs, or even internal “gold disk” configurations within your organization.
